Owlegories is a new animated series from Thomas and Julie Boto, who created Owlegories “because we wanted a fun way to teach our kids about our great God and His amazing love for us.” It’s geared to ages 8 and under. The DVD, which is labeled “Volume 2,” features three 20-minute episodes—The Ant, The Fruit,…
Proud to be on the “World’s Longest Thank You Note” for Call Me Ishmael, a unique project that places fun phones in libraries, schools and bookstores. When patrons pick up the phone, they hear audio-recorded messages from other readers around the world, helping them discover great books. They began their Kickstarter project last November and…
